微波EDA网,见证研发工程师的成长!
首页 > 硬件设计 > FPGA和CPLD > 例说FPGA连载59:LCD触摸屏驱动设计之板级调试

例说FPGA连载59:LCD触摸屏驱动设计之板级调试

时间:12-19 来源:互联网 点击:
例说FPGA连载59:LCD触摸屏驱动设计之板级调试

特权同学,版权所有

配套例程和更多资料下载链接:

http://pan.baidu.com/s/1c0nf6Qc


① 连接好硬件, VIP核心板 + SF-L70子板 + 7寸液晶屏,并且给VIP核心板上电。

② 打开“…\prj\vip_ex7”文件夹下的工程。

③ 使用Programmer将“…\prj\vip_ex7\output_files”文件夹下的vip.sof文件下载到VIP核心板中。

④ 打开EDS。导入“…\prj\vip_ex7\software”文件夹下的软件工程(包括应用工程和BSP工程)。

⑤ 运行应用程序,接着我们可以按照图9.7所示的顺序分别点击触摸屏的左上角、右上角、右下角和左下角。


图9.7 触摸屏数据采集功能演示

⑥ 点击完毕,我们可以看到如图9.8所示,Nios II Console中打印出来刚才触摸屏被按下后4组坐标数据。从这四组数据中,我们不难发现,当触摸屏的最左侧被按下时,数据较大;最右侧被按下时,数据较小。当触摸屏最上侧被按下时,数据较小;最下侧被按下时,数据较大。当然了,这些数据并不能直接作为触摸屏的坐标点,例如我们的液晶屏是800*480分辨率的,若希望和这些数据对照上,还需要做一些映射处理。后面的例程我们会进一步来探讨这个问题。


图9.8 Nios II Console打样触摸屏坐标数据


Copyright © 2017-2020 微波EDA网 版权所有

网站地图

Top